특정 응용 프로그램을 사용할 때 Ranger 파일 관리자가 응답하지 않습니다.

특정 응용 프로그램을 사용할 때 Ranger 파일 관리자가 응답하지 않습니다.

를 사용하여 텍스트 파일을 열거 Emacs나 를 사용하여 그림을 열었다고 Gimp가정 하면 Ranger응용 프로그램을 닫을 때까지 파일 관리자가 응답하지 않습니다.

Gedit그러나 동일한 텍스트 파일(예: 사용 또는 이미지 사용) 을 열면 파일 관리자 세션이 계속 활성화되어 이를 사용하여 폴더를 이동하고, 파일을 찾아보고, 일반 작업을 수행할 수 있습니다 Eye of Gnome.Ranger

왜 이런 일이 발생합니까?

이런 일이 발생하는 것을 방지하는 방법은 무엇입니까?

답변1

이를 사용하면 &명령이 비동기적으로 실행되므로 앱을 열 때 레인저를 계속 사용할 수 있습니다.

예를 들어, rifle.conf다음 줄을 사용하는 경우:

mime ^text,  label editor = emacs & -- "$@"

바꾸다

mime ^text,  label editor = emacs -- "$@"

마찬가지로, 이미지를 열고 싶다면 을 눌러 사용 가능한 애플리케이션 목록을 열 gimp수 있습니다 . 목록은 다음과 같습니다.rranger

0 | eog -- "$@"
1 | feh -- "$@"
2 | eom -- "$@"
3 | gimp -- "$@"
:open_with 

그런 다음 레인저를 사용할 수 있게 유지하면서 이미지를 여는 3 &대신 사용하세요.3gimp

때로는 ranger올바른 애플리케이션을 인식하도록 구성되지 않을 수도 있습니다(예: mathematica). 프롬프트에 이름을 입력하여 응용프로그램을 선택할 수 있습니다 :open_with. 그러나 Ranger의 응답성을 유지하려면 f다음과 같이 이 플래그를 사용하세요.

:open_with mathematica f

(위의 플래그 사용 방법 f여기)

관련 정보